Now, there are a few things to consider before you spread the Christmas joy all over your lawn.

  • Think if you have enough space to store the decorative items. It will be helpful if you have the garage or a garden shed. This will help you to protect the items from critters, bugs, mildew and mould. You can also get large storage tubs which can seal tightly. If you have items which are too large to fit in to a bin, you can keep them safe by wrapping them with heavy plastic. Just make sure that the surroundings where the items are stored are kept dry.
  • Be careful with your pets around the Christmas decorations. You may decorate your yard with the most beautiful decorative items. But at the same time it may look like an excellent item for chewing to your puppy. So it is important that before you set up your yard decorations you make sure that your pets do not have access to it. Be careful especially if there are power cords being used for the decorations. This is to ensure that your pets do not get electrocuted.
  • Do much room is their in your garden yard? You alone will decide what will be the amount of decoration used for your garden yard. It can be too little or something too much. But there is a fine line between decoration and being tacky. You may get tempted to decorate as much as you can. But be careful not to go overboard with it. Plan your decoration strategically so that there is emphasis on each display.

Be thoughtful of your surroundings when decorating your yard. You may highlight the Santa in your yard by placing the floodlights on it. But be careful that it does not keep your neighbours up well past their bedtime. If you are not able to turn off the lights at a decent time every day, than use a timer for your reminder. Also confirm with your neighbours if they are getting disturbed with any light that has been placed in your yard.

  • You should be prepared for a utility bill that is higher than what it was earlier. You may experience higher billing if there are added animation and lighting used for your decoration. But if the lighting is minimal then you may not experience much change in your electricity bill.
